Back when I vandwelled, I was able to set up a “declaration of domicile” so my legal address was at a mail forwarding center.

It’s a double-win if you’re living in a vehicle or temporary quarters, since if you move you don’t have to change your address - just change where your mail gets forwarded to.

It does require paying for a PO Box, but IMO it’s worth it.

Though I do recommend actually knowing something about the town or city of the forwarding center you use. I once had an interviewer be from the same town as the one on my license, and had to bullshit as if I actually knew the place (and didn’t merely drive through it on a freeway a couple times.)
